Introduction to Rational Equations and Functions
Rational equations and functions are mathematical expressions that involve rational numbers, fractions, or ratios. They are widely used in real-world scenarios, from engineering to economics, and even in everyday life. A rational equation is an equation containing at least one rational expression, while a rational function is a function defined by a rational expression. These concepts are fundamental in many areas of mathematics and have significant practical applications.

Real-World Case Studies in Economics
In economics, rational equations and functions are used to model and analyze various economic phenomena. One such example is the calculation of break-even points. A break-even point is the level of production at which the total costs equal the total revenues, resulting in neither profit nor loss. For a business, understanding the break-even point is crucial for making informed decisions about pricing, production, and cost management.
Consider a small business owner who sells handmade crafts. To determine the break-even point, the owner needs to calculate the total fixed costs (e.g., rent, utilities) and variable costs (e.g., materials, labor) against the revenue generated from sales. Rational equations can be used to model these relationships, helping the owner set a pricing strategy that ensures profitability.
